Fitness data for PFLU_RS07805 in Pseudomonas fluorescens SBW25-INTG
transaldolase
SEED: Transaldolase (EC 2.2.1.2)
KEGG: transaldolase
Top 20 experiments with the strongest phenotypes (|fitness| ≥ 2.6)
Or see all 1213 experiments or choose conditions
group | condition | fitness | t score | |
---|---|---|---|---|
no stress control | 4-Hydroxybenzoic Acid (C) and Ammonium chloride (N); with MOPS | -3.7 | -6.7 | compare |
carbon source | D-Ribose 10 mM (C) | -3.3 | -16.3 | compare |
carbon source | NAG (C) | -3.3 | -18.3 | compare |
carbon source | D-Ribose 10 mM (C) | -3.3 | -17.4 | compare |
carbon source | NAG (C) | -3.3 | -17.2 | compare |
carbon source | Cytidine (C) | -3.2 | -17.0 | compare |
carbon source | Cytidine (C) | -3.0 | -17.0 | compare |
carbon source | Xanthosine 10 mM (C) | -2.9 | -17.1 | compare |
carbon source | NAG (C); with MOPS | -2.9 | -18.9 | compare |
carbon source | Xanthosine 10 mM (C) | -2.9 | -17.2 | compare |
carbon source | Cytidine (C) | -2.8 | -15.9 | compare |
carbon source | NAG (C) | -2.8 | -17.1 | compare |
carbon source | NAG (C); with MOPS | -2.8 | -18.5 | compare |
carbon source | Xanthosine 10 mM (C) | -2.8 | -16.8 | compare |
carbon source | D-Ribose (C) | -2.7 | -16.7 | compare |
carbon source | D-Ribose (C) | -2.7 | -16.7 | compare |
carbon source | Cytidine 10 mM (C) | -2.7 | -16.2 | compare |
carbon source | D-Ribose 10 mM (C) | -2.7 | -16.2 | compare |
carbon source | NAG (C) | -2.7 | -16.5 | compare |
carbon and nitrogen source | NAG carbon and (N); with MOPS | -2.6 | -16.9 | compare |
